Transaction 58af04bb4dafd732d66ee70c425948d038daff62af3a967e2d85bae353c1f9b3
1 Input
1 Output
-
58af04bb4dafd732d66ee70c425948d038daff62af3a967e2d85bae353c1f9b3:0
- value
- 598133
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 40771ba0d3bccd2436d5621998fedc93f6ee242e OP_EQUALVERIFY OP_CHECKSIG
- address
- 16srw3Mw61oBEacjnJTj2bJN23o3rJMS5W